Wike-Backed Faction Nomination
The faction supported by the Minister of the Federal Capital Territory, Nyesom Wike, and led by Abdulrahman Mohammed, has reportedly selected Babangida Umaru, the party’s National Vice-Chairman (North-East), as the running mate to its presidential candidate, Sandy Onor.

According to a senior official, the party leadership settled on Umaru following extensive stakeholder consultations.
-
The details for this ticket have already been uploaded to the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) portal.
-
PDP National Publicity Secretary Mohammed Jungudo confirmed the submission of presidential and vice-presidential candidates but stopped short of officially confirming Umaru’s name, stating that only announcements from the National Chairman or himself are official.
-
The party has also completed its National Assembly candidate uploads and is now preparing for the upcoming governorship and state Assembly nomination processes.
Turaki-Led Faction Response
Conversely, the Interim National Working Committee led by Tanimu Turaki has dismissed the Onor-Umaru ticket, maintaining that former President Goodluck Jonathan remains the faction’s legitimate presidential candidate.
-
Publicity Secretary Ini Ememobong stated that the faction is unconcerned with the activities of the Wike-backed leadership at the Wadata Plaza secretariat.
-
While the Turaki faction currently lacks access to the INEC portal, Ememobong insisted that the “abnormalities” regarding their nomination procedure will be corrected in due time.
INEC Deadline
Political parties are required to submit their presidential and National Assembly candidate nominations via the INEC portal by 6:00 PM on July 11, 2026, in compliance with Section 29(1) of the 2026 Electoral Act. Nominations for governorship and state Houses of Assembly are scheduled to open on July 18 and close on August 8, 2026.

Intelligence-Led Operation: Security analyst Zagazola Makama reported that the operation began at approximately 12:55 p.m. on Tuesday, August 25, 2026, following intelligence that spotted 44 suspected terrorist boats along the riverbank [cite: According to security analyst, Zagazola Makama, the operation was carried out at about 12:55 pm on Tuesday, August 25, 2026, after an int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ance mission detected a large concentration of terrorist logistics boats along the riverbank., Makama said 44 boats suspected to belong to the terrorist group were sighted around Kangarwa before Nigerian Air Force aircraft launched an initial strike on the area.].
-
Secondary Precision Strike: After an initial strike, an aircraft on armed reconnaissance spotted terrorists trying to salvage damaged vessels and launched a follow-up precision strike on the larger cluster.
-
Casualties and Continued Surveillance: A battle damage assessment confirmed the elimination of four fighters and the destruction of 12 boats, with aircraft remaining overhead to monitor movements and maintain continuous surveillance.
